Handover — Flaky Tests in Tollbridge Payments

Hey, quick brain-dump before I'm out. The flaky integration tests in Tollbridge mostly trace back to the mock settlement clock drifting between containers. I pinned the clock in the fixture branch; please review that diff first. The retry-storm test still fails maybe one run in twenty — suspect a race in the ledger stub. Full repro notes are in the sealed debug bundle, which opens with the recovery passphrase below.

recovery phrase for tafop-fawep: zorwyn-ulaox

**Q: Why did the Lintbarrow component snapshots all change in this PR?**

A: The renderer was upgraded, which alters whitespace in serialized output. Reviewers should verify diffs are whitespace-only before approving a bulk snapshot refresh. Regenerating the baseline set requires unlocking the fixtures archive, which accepts the passphrase below.

unlock words, fawig-bagef: olidor-holir-istox-holath-tamys-quenion-giliel

# Pagination config — Lanternfish Public API
#
# Welcome aboard. All list endpoints are cursor-paginated; offset params
# were removed in v3. PAGE_SIZE_DEFAULT=25 and PAGE_SIZE_MAX=100 are hard
# caps enforced at the gateway, not per-route. Cursors are opaque — never
# parse them client-side or in tests. Raising PAGE_SIZE_MAX needs a perf
# review first. Cursors are signed before leaving the service, and the
# signing secret is set on the line directly below.

vault entry, yagef-bahop: COURIER_KEY29=5cc62eb51255862256337c33c5be9

Runbook bit: account recovery while we chase the Pixelbarn image-cache leak. Heads up — when the cache balloons past 4GB, the auth sidecar gets starved and recovery requests start timing out, which looks like a lockout but isn't. Restart the cache pod first, then retry recovery normally. If the admin session itself got evicted during the restart, re-enter through the break-glass console using the recovery passphrase below.

strongbox words: druath-quenael